Cervical hypertrophy is a common disease among women. Only by understanding the causes of cervical hypertrophy can we take corresponding prevention and treatment measures. So what are the causes of cervical hypertrophy ? The following is a detailed answer from relevant experts. 1. Chronic incomplete uterine involution in multiparous women: The elastic fiber tissue in the uterine myometrium of multiparous women proliferates between the smooth muscles and around the blood vessels, causing cervical hypertrophy. 2. Ovarian dysfunction: Continuous estrogen stimulation can cause the thickening of the uterine muscle layer. Clinically, patients with functional uterine bleeding, especially those with a long course of disease, often have varying degrees of uterine enlargement. 3. Caused by inflammation: chronic adnexitis, pelvic connective tissue inflammation and chronic uterine myositis, which cause collagen fiber proliferation in the myometrium and cause uterine fibrosis. 4. Pelvic congestion causes hyperplasia of uterine connective tissue and may also cause cervical hypertrophy. The above is an introduction to the causes of cervical hypertrophy.
